How Destinations Can Join the Map
Being part of the Meaningful Travel Map is an investment in the long-term health and vitality of your destination. It’s a way to intentionally guide tourism toward the people, places, and experiences that give your community its character, creating ripple effects that strengthen local businesses, support social enterprises, and ensure tourism dollars stay closer to home.
Through the Map, your destination and community partners are introduced to travel advisors, tour operators, and industry leaders actively seeking experiences rooted in authenticity and positive impact. These relationships open doors to thoughtful visitation, responsible product development, and meaningful partnerships with travel brands and associations across the global tourism ecosystem. The Map serves as a destination development tool as much as a marketing one.

DMOs and CVBs that join Tourism Cares as a destination member are invited to participate in the Meaningful Travel Map program, with opportunities to upgrade their membership level through other add-on opportunities, including special Familiarization (FAM) trips, webinars, and marketing campaigns to further elevate their sustainability initiatives and increase industry visibility.
By joining Tourism Cares as a member, you are surrounding your organization with 160+ like-minded businesses who share a common goal of creating positive social, environmental, and economic impact for the people and places of travel. As part of your membership benefits, you will receive:
Opportunity to build your Meaningful Travel Map with the Tourism Cares team
Education for local partners to become tourism-ready and networking to connect directly with the travel trade.
One-on-one consulting opportunities
Professional development resources
Access to educational programming + special events
Marketing exposure via Tourism Cares’ network, including 15,000+ e-mail subscribers + 30,000 social followers
